吳富春2006-07-252018-06-292006-07-252018-06-292001http://ntur.lib.ntu.edu.tw//handle/246246/10686本研究針對鮭魚產卵之礫石河床形貌 所引發之壓力差及孔隙流速進行水理試 驗,探討鮭魚產卵礫石河床形貌壓差與水 流流況、河床形貌因子、河道坡度、礫石 粒徑間之定量關係,利用此一關係可精確 估計孔隙水流速度,進而評估礫石河床中 鮭魚卵之存活率,做為後續規劃棲地復育 方案之有效工具。The purposes of this experimental study is to investigate the bedform-induced pressure drop across spawning gravels and develop a quantitative relationship between the pressure drop and the flow condition, geomorphologic factor, streambed slope, and grain sizes of spawning gravels. Such a relationship can be used to make an accurate estimation of the apparent velocity and further assess the egg survival rate.
